Cleaning lashes is an essential part of your beauty routine, especially if you want to keep your false eyelashes looking fresh and reusable. Proper maintenance can extend the life of your lashes and ensure they remain comfortable and safe for your eyes. Here’s how to effectively clean your lashes and some tips for best practices.
- Remove Excess Adhesive: Start by gently removing any excess adhesive that may have accumulated on the lash band. You can use your fingers or a pair of tweezers for this step.
- Use a Gentle Cleanser: A gentle makeup remover or a specialized lash cleanser is recommended. Soak a cotton pad with the cleanser and gently wipe the lashes to remove makeup and dirt.
- Rinse with Water: After removing the makeup, rinse the lashes under lukewarm water to ensure all residue is gone. Be careful not to soak the lashes for too long.
- Dry Properly: Lay the lashes flat on a clean towel and let them air dry completely before storing them. Avoid using heat to dry them, as this can damage the fibers.
- Store Safely: Once dry, store your lashes in their original case or a clean, dry place to keep them in good condition.
By following these steps, you can ensure your false eyelashes remain in excellent condition and are ready for your next use. Remember, clean lashes not only look better but also feel better on your eyes, reducing the risk of irritation.
